Body Composition Analysis Beyond the Scale 

Your bathroom scale tells you one number. That’s incomplete data. 

Professional dieticians use body composition analysis to reveal what matters: muscle mass versus body fat, fat distribution patterns, and actual metabolic rate. Two people weighing the same can have completely different compositions requiring totally different nutrition strategies. 

One person might need muscle building. Another needs visceral fat reduction. Same weight, different roadmaps. This detailed assessment creates the foundation for effective personalized diet plans

Medical Data Connects the Dots 

Your recent blood work tells stories. Vitamin deficiencies, thyroid function, blood sugar patterns, cholesterol levels—these inform what your body needs right now. 

Pre-diabetic markers? Your plan stabilizes blood sugar. Thyroid issues? The approach changes completely. Low iron? That explains your fatigue, and your diet addresses it directly.

Nutrigenetics for Precision Nutrition 

Genetic testing takes personalization deeper. Nutrigenetics reveals how your DNA affects carbohydrate metabolism, fat processing, vitamin absorption, and even caffeine response. 

This explains why certain diets work for others but fail you. Your genetic makeup influences nutrition needs. While not essential for everyone, genetic insights help people with complex conditions or multiple failed diet attempts.

Education Over Rules 

Great dieticians teach why, not just what. 

Why does breakfast protein stabilize energy? Why does meal timing affect thyroid conditions? Why pair certain foods together? 

Understanding reasoning helps you make smart decisions independently. You’re not following rules blindly—you’re learning how nutrition works for your body.
